Output f1563e1a2e19f9d1778c581359bdb3511def41ccec07d296bce4e2a4aadbb33d:0

value
10916952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8056044e16309e2f9995323fa7769923ad6b19d OP_EQUAL
address
3JU2hNiB62sKsgDSquYZ8B3aiVLzPWxfsw
transaction
f1563e1a2e19f9d1778c581359bdb3511def41ccec07d296bce4e2a4aadbb33d
confirmations
349681
spent
true